    Hardcover. Condition: Fair. First edition (same date on title and copyright pages with no additional printings listed). Original blindstamped brown decorative cloth, 4x6 inches, 448 pp, no illustrations. Hardcover, fair. Corners bumped with cardboard exposed there and along edges of boards, spine amateurishly re-backed with an old piece of cloth, rear board just barely attached, front end papers gone, textblock wavy, light tanning and foxing throughout, last leaf of text creased, shaken, some numbers (in pencil) on rear endpaper; overall, a decent reading copy. Interesting little stories meant to teach a moral; could also form the basis of sermons. Sections: Social duties. Husbands and wives ; Parents and children ; Brothers and sisters ; Masters and servants, Family worship, Neighbours and friends, The citizen, The Sabbath, Public worship, Interesting instances of conversion, Uniting with the church, Beneficence, Benevolent efforts, Answers to prayer, Riches, Striking illustrations of providence, Danger from procrastination, Religion in sickness and death, The Bible, Infidelity, Intemperance, and Miscellaneous. Rare in first edition, with no copies of it on OCLC. Religion; Christian.
